FCRN foodsource

Foodsource is a project of the Food Climate Research Network (FCRN) at the University of Oxford. Foodsource provides users with accurate, clear, accessible and agenda-free knowledge about food systems and sustainability. Foodsource consists of 10 chapters providing a clear, accessible, balanced and scientifically robust overview of the many interlinked social and environmental issues related to our food system. Foodsource is free to all to use: we hope it will be of interest to students, teachers, lecturers and researchers who need a reliable source of information to draw on for their studies or lectures. It is also intended to be used by civil society organisations, food industry and policy makers.
